Quote:
Originally Posted by fishytime View Post
as I said, its still 500 bones worth of add -ons you would need on top of the 400 bones for the AI.....radions are 825 smackers...... and how does a cable, vortech module and sim led go far beyond what a radion can do?...

speaking of cables....did I mention the wireless aspect of the radions?.....




by that rational AIs are already obsolete.....not to worry, almost everything on the radions is modular and upgradeable to the latest and greatest
Far beyond as in other reasons, vortech module allows everything to work seamlessly through one controller that has web access and eliminates the need for the individual controllers. So the reason for the vortech module is more than just integration with the light fixture. Also the OP has a 90 gallon so more than one fixture will be needed so even with the extra options still cheaper. And they're options, as in the buyer has the choice whether to add them or not, options are good.

As for the Radions being upgradeable, lets wait until they actually release a kit, more likley they'll just release a new fixture with 6 channels including some UV.
